Team News

Twente
RKC Waalwijk
  • Bas Kuipers will miss this game for Twente due to suspension after being sent off in the recent draw against Heerenveen.
  • Alec Van Hoorenbeeck is expected to take his place in the starting lineup. Kuipers will be joined on the sidelines by the injured Younes Taha.
  • RKC Waalwijk will be without at least five players this weekend due to injuries. Denilho Cleonise, Yanick van Osch, Dario van den Buijs, Roshon van Eijma, and Daouda Weidmann are all ruled out.
  • Despite these absences, head coach Henk Fraser is expected to keep the same lineup as in the last match.
  • However, Chris Lokesa, who scored after coming off the bench in the 5-0 victory over NAC Breda, is pushing for a starting position.

Prediction

  • RKC Waalwijk will travel to De Grolsch Veste on Sunday to face Twente, with both teams heading in different directions. Waalwijk is currently unbeaten in four consecutive matches, while Twente is looking to break a three-match winless streak in the Eredivisie.
  • Twente sits in sixth place with 36 points, just four points behind AZ, who are in fourth and hold a spot in the Europa League qualifiers. In their last Eredivisie match at Abe Lenstra Stadion, Twente played to a 3-3 draw against Heerenveen, extending their winless run to three matches.
  • On the other hand, RKC Waalwijk recently secured a commanding 5-0 victory over NAC Breda at home, which helped them extend their unbeaten streak to four matches. However, they remain in 17th place with 17 points, sitting seven points away from safety with 12 matches left to play.
  • The last encounter between these two teams in the Eredivisie, which took place in October at Mandemakers Stadion, ended in a 2-2 draw. Richonell Margaret and Silvester van der Water scored for Waalwijk, while Sem Steijn and Carel Eiting found the net for Twente.
  • Sem Steijn has been a key player for Twente this season, serving as their top scorer with 17 goals—more than any other player in the league. Notably, seven of his goals have been pivotal first goals in matches. For Waalwijk, Oskar Zawada has been their most prolific scorer, with nine goals to his name, including three that opened matches. He is currently tied for fifth among the league's top scorers in the 2024/2025 season.
  • At De Grolsch Veste this season, Twente remains unbeaten in nine Eredivisie matches, boasting six wins and three draws. They are currently on a 15-match home unbeaten streak in the Eredivisie dating back to February 2024, when they faced Go Ahead Eagles. Meanwhile, Waalwijk is looking to improve its disappointing away record this season, which includes three draws, seven losses, and only one win in league matches on the road.
